Welcome to the Transfer Nation Podcast! Transfer Nation is dedicated to celebrating & sharing information about all things transfer!
The episodes will focus on all aspects of serving transfer students throughout their transfer journey. They will feature both the point-of-view of professionals working with transfer students as well as insights from transfer students themselves.

Happy New Year, Transfer Nation! We’re kicking off 2023 by continuing our conversation with Alex Torrez - this time delving into community college advocacy. Community colleges have long served as a tool for transfer, and yet they are still underutilized and stigmatized. In this episode, Heather and Alex discuss how to help dispel the stigma, address and solve hidden obstacles, and educate students’ support networks on the legitimacy and benefits of a community college education.

Alexandra Torrez is currently a Bridge to the Doctorate Fellow at the University of Virginia. After transferring from Las Positas College, she graduated magna cum laude from the University of California-Berkeley in 2020 with a Bachelor of Arts in Political Science with a focus in International Relations and Comparative Politics. At Berkeley, she served as the Transfer Director Chair for the Mixed at Berkeley Recruitment and Retention Center, which is a part of the bridges Multicultural Research Center. Alex is also the founder and director of Traditionally Untraditional, an organization dedicated to providing resources and opportunities to neo-traditional and transfer students.

The experience of transfer athletes is an easily siloed topic in the transfer field. We do not often discuss what is happening in athletics and the parallels or contrasts with community college transfer. Artis Gordon and Heather Adams investigate what transfer can learn from athletics and vice versa in this miniseries.

The series will explore the community college transfer experience within athletics and aim to:

  • understand the resources, support, and community that D1, D2, and D3 athletes have access to as transfer students;
  • discuss the characteristics that make the transfer athlete experience unique;
  • explore community, academics, and professional development through the lens of transfer athletes;
  • and lastly, identify what transfer professionals can learn from athletics and how the two fields can better collaborate to support this student community in the transfer journey.

In this episode, Judith Brauer with NISTS, interviews Tiara Freeman and Tsionah Novick. They discuss their experience with undergraduate research as transfer students as well as the findings from their research project, “Developing Community Interventions within Predominately White Institutions (PWI) Advising Departments for Black, Indigenous, People of Color (BIPOC) Transfer Students.”

Tiara Freeman | LinkedIn | Instagram

Tiara is a graduate of Portland State where she earned her B.S. in psychology with a concentration in neuroscience. She is a student co-investigator for a community psychology action research project that assessed how academic advising practices can act as important touch points for establishing BIPOC transfer students’ sense of belonging while transitioning to a new university. Tiara is also a volunteer researcher within the Daily Affect, Drinking and Interpersonal Context Health Lab where she is interested in how environmental features may contribute to drinking and other health-related outcomes. She also volunteers for the NW Noggin Neuroscience Outreach Program. Her personal research interests include the restorative benefits of nature, burnout and technology, as well as intervention work designed to treat substance abuse.

Tsionah Novick | LinkedIn | Instagram

Tsionah is a Portland Community College transfer student who completed her B.S. in Psychology and Social Science with a certificate in Community Psychology at Portland State University. Tsionah is also a first-generation and returning student. In addition to being a co-investigator for the Student Partners for Anti-Racist Advising, Tsionah is a Research Assistant in the Stigma, Resilience, Inequality, Identity, & Diversity (StRIID) Lab at PSU. Tsionah was recently admitted to the Community Development and Action M.Ed. program at Vanderbilt's Peabody College where she will be attending in 2023. Tsionah's research interests include the intersections of gender, religion, and wellness using qualitative research methods.

This #StudentStory features Katherine Ibsen, a current UC Berkeley undergraduate student and alumna of Sacramento City College. A NISTS 2022 Transfer Student Ambassador, Katie sits down with Dr. Heather Adams to share the motivations behind her love of anthropology and fashion, touch upon her experience with impactful mentorship and and advising as a CC student, and to make the case for implementing better support systems for transfer students at pivotal moments of their educational journey.

About Our Guest

Katie Ibsen is an undergraduate transfer student currently studying Anthropology at the University of California, Berkeley. While in high school, Katie suffered from undiagnosed ADHD and struggled academically in her courses. During her senior year, she was overwhelmed with school and did not submit any college applications. At the time, she did not realize that she had alternative options to a four-year degree, and so she ultimately took a gap year to work and consider her own goals. This is when Katie learned about the benefits of pursuing a community college education.

During her time at community college, Katie found a community of “vloggers” on YouTube whose main content centered on community college. She began to watch videos focused on study skills and tips for submitting applications. Through these videos, Katie was able to regain stability and motivation. She enrolled at the community college full-time and decided that it was her turn to promote the community college pathway by developing her own vlogs about her educational journey.

Today, Katie actively works to spread the word to others about the benefits of a community college education. Using her YouTube channel, the Vintage Academic, as a platform, Katie connects with hundreds of students to provide them with valuable information and vlogs that detail her transfer pathway.

In this special edition of the Transfer Nation videocast and podcast, Dr. @Heather Adams and @Chrissy Z are joined by an incredible panel of #MarshallScholars and #TransferAlumni. The #MarshallScholarship is an extremely competitive and prestigious scholarship that covers all expenses to pursue graduate studies for two years in the UK. Valencia Scott, Leia Yen, and Nicholas Shafer discuss how #transfers are largely underrepresented in the prestigious scholarship community and why it's so important to discuss this issue while empowering students to apply. Listen to an incredible conversation regarding why transfers should apply to these types of scholarships, how they can apply, and what support is available. #TransferStudentHustle
